This is actually an error caused by the occupation of the node. Js service multi-starter, a problem that could arise by using the node. Js project management tool pm2 or using the netstat-anop to view the port occupied by that process and then kill the restart service
Add a load balance strategy for nginx:
Rotation (default)
Each request is assigned in chronological order to a different backend server, which can be automatically eliminated if the backend server down。

Assign weight

Specifies the probability of a rotation, which is proportional to the ratio of access, for the back-end server performance。

Ip binding ip hash
Each request is distributed according to the hash results of the visit to ip, so that each visitor has regular access to a back-end server and can solve the problem of the session。

Fair (third party)
Distribution of requests according to back-end server response time and response to short priority assignments。

Url hash (third party)

Distributes requests according to the rash results of access to url, directing each url to the same back-end server, which is more effective when cached。
